As long as it was refrigerated within about an hour of cooking/cooling, it should be fine.

If it sat out for a while at any point, I'd toss at this point.

My DC eats rice with almost every meal (favorite food) and I don't want to cook and toss rice every single day so I'm just religious about storing any excess rice in the fridge as soon as it's cooled.
